✦ Synopsis


An asymptotic solution of the scalar wave field due to a point source above a locally reacting plane surface is obtained by a modified saddle point method. Numerical calculation indicates that the relatively simple solution is more accurate than the Thomasson asymptotic solution and the Chien-Soroka solution. Furthermore, it is shown that another solution, simplified still more, is also in good agreement with the exact solution.
